Frequently asked questions

How much does it cost to live in Mexico City compared to New York?

Core monthly essentials — a city-center 1-bedroom, coworking, a transit pass and one meal out a day — run about $1,425/month in Mexico City versus $6,221/month in New York. That is roughly 77% cheaper, a difference of $4,796 a month.

What salary do I need in Mexico City to cover what I cover in New York?

Scaling by core essentials — a city-center 1-bedroom, coworking, a transit pass and one meal out a day — $3,000/month in New York corresponds to roughly $687/month in Mexico City, and $5,000 to about $1,145. Treat it as a heuristic for essentials, not a full budget: groceries, utilities and healthcare sit outside the basket on purpose, so every figure traces to a named line item. For broader context, the cost index (New York = 100) is 100 in New York vs 24 in Mexico City.

How do taxes compare between New York and Mexico City?

Mexico City's local income tax rate is about 18%, versus 37% in New York — 19 percentage points lower. This models taking a local job at the destination; if you keep foreign income, your own tax residency rules apply instead.
